Former Michigan basketball star and Detroit native Robert "Tractor" Traylor was found dead in his apartment in Puerto Rico on Wednesday.
According to his professional team, Vaqueros de Bayamon, Traylor suffered a massive heart attack. He was 34.
Police in San Juan said in a statement that Traylor had been missing for a few days and was found on the bedroom floor of the apartment in Isla Verde, just outside San Juan. The team said Traylor had been injured recently and had not played.
Team manager Jose Carlos Perez told the Associated Press that Traylor had been talking by phone to his wife in Chicago on Wednesday when the connection was suddenly cut off. She called team officials and they checked on him, Perez said. Their game scheduled for Wednesday night was suspended because of his death.
